Massachusetts State Police Gang Unit arrest 17-year old with four fire arms in Chelsea

Members of the Massachusetts State Police Gang Unit last week stopped a black Audi in Chelsea for motor vehicle violations. The operator, a 17-year-old male, was observed trying to hide an object in his jacket pocket. After being ordered out of the vehicle, troopers found a loaded .380 automatic Lorcin pistol on the operator. The operator was arrested for illegal possession of a firearm and the vehicle was inventoried prior to being towed.

During the inventory, three more firearms were recovered: a .357 Sig Glock, a 9mm Luger Taurus and a .45 Ruger revolver. Also found were several magazines and ammunition. The operator was transported to the Canterbury Detention Center for Juveniles in Roslindale.
